BDL MT Mechanical Mock Test - 5 - Question 2

Kinematic viscosity of water in comparison to mercury is _____.

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 2
The dynamic viscosity of mercury (1.52 cp) is greater than water (0.894 cp). The kinematic viscosity is the dynamic viscosity divided by the density. Mercury is a lot denser than water, so its kinematic viscosity is lower than the kinematic viscosity of water.

BDL MT Mechanical Mock Test - 5 - Question 5

Petrol and diesel engines of the automobile are

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 5
Petrol and Diesel engines used in automobiles are Internal-Combustion engines (IC).

If we see the working of any IC engine that is used in automobiles, then there is a piston which, under the action of pressure of the gases, moves up-down (reciprocating) within the cylinder, thus rotating the crankshaft, which creates the rotary motion to drive the automobile. Thus, because of the reciprocation of the piston, these are known as Reciprocating engines.

Considering other the options:-

Rotary engines are used in Aircraft, not in automobiles.

External Combustion engines are obsolete now, and these were used in Steam engines.

Petrol and Diesel engines work on Otto and Diesel cycles, respectively, not Carnot cycles.

BDL MT Mechanical Mock Test - 5 - Question 10

Function of governor is to:

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 10

The function of a governor is to maintain the speed of the engine within specified limits whenever there is a variation of load.

The speed of an engine varies in two ways

1. During each revolution or cyclic variation

2. Over a number of revolutions.

During each revolution or cyclic variation, the speed of the engine varies due to variation in output torque of the engine during a cycle. It is regulated by a flywheel mounted on the shaft.

Over a number of revolutions, the speed of the engine varies due to variation in load upon the engine, and the speed is maintained by mounting a governor.

BDL MT Mechanical Mock Test - 5 - Question 12

A moving fluid mass may be brought to a static equilibrium position by applying an imaginary inertia force of the same magnitude as that of the accelerating force but in the opposite direction. This statement is called

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 12
Newton's second law:

F = ma

F + (-ma) = 0

We can say that the body is in equilibrium under the action of external forces (F) and inertial force (-ma).

This is D’Alembert’s principle which states that a moving body can be brought to equilibrium by adding inertia force Fi to the system.

In magnitude, this inertia force is equal to the product of mass and acceleration and takes place in a direction opposite to that of acceleration.

BDL MT Mechanical Mock Test - 5 - Question 13

The force of friction on a body kept on the top of the table, not depend on

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 13

Law of limiting friction for dry surfaces:

  • When two bodies are in contact, the direction of the force of friction on one of them is opposite to the direction in which this body tends to move.
  • The frictional force is independent of the area of contact of the surfaces
  • When one body is just on the point of sliding over the other body, the maximum force of friction is being exerted; This is called the limiting friction
  • The force of friction is dependent upon the types of materials of the two bodies in contact
  • The limiting frictional force is proportional to the normal force that acts between the bodies in contact
  • The ratio of frictional force to the normal reaction is constant and is known as the coefficient of friction, i.e., μ = F/N
  • Limiting static friction is somewhat greater than the kinetic friction
  • The kinetic friction is independent of the relative velocity of the bodies in contact

BDL MT Mechanical Mock Test - 5 - Question 15

In a Die-cutting operation, punching several holes in a sheet is called

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 15
Shearing is a cutting operation used to remove a blank of required dimensions from a large sheet. The shearing operations which make use of a die include punching, blanking, piercing, notching, trimming, and nibbling.

Punching/Blanking: Punching or blanking is a process in which the punch removes a portion of material from the larger piece or a strip of sheet metal. If the small removed piece is discarded, the operation is called punching, whereas if the small removed piece is the useful part and the rest is scrap, the operation is called blanking.

Piercing: It is a process by which a hole is cut (or torn) in metal. It is different from punching in that piercing does not generate a slug.

Perforating: It is an operation in which a number of uniformly spaced holes are punched in a sheet of metal. The holes may be of any size or shape. They usually cover the entire sheet of metal.

Nothing: It is an operation in which a specified small amount of metal is cut from the edges.

Lancing: It is an operation of cutting a sheet metal through a small length and then bending this cut portion.

BDL MT Mechanical Mock Test - 5 - Question 17

In order that a cycle be reversible, the following must be satisfied

Detailed Solution for BDL MT Mechanical Mock Test - 5 - Question 17
If a process can proceed in either direction without violating the second law of thermodynamics, it is a reversible process.

A reversible process is carried out infinitely slowly with an infinitesimal gradient so that every state passed through by the system is an equilibrium state. So, a reversible process is a quasi-static process that can proceed in either direction.

Any natural process carried out with a finite gradient is an irreversible process. A reversible process that consists of a succession of equilibrium states is an idealized hypothetical process approached only as a limit. All spontaneous processes are irreversible.

Irreversible Processes

The examples of irreversible processes are Motion with friction, free expansion, Expansion/ compression with finite pressure difference, Energy transfer as heat with finite temperature difference, mixing of matter at different states, Mixing of non-identical gases.

Reversible Processes

The processes which can be idealized as reversible are Motion without friction, Expansion/ compression with infinitesimal pressure difference, Energy transfer as heat with infinitesimal temperature difference.
